The Collaborative International Dictionary of English v.0.48:
Stylus \Sty"lus\, n. [L. stylus, or better stilus.]
   1. An instrument for writing. See Style, n., 1.
      [1913 Webster]
   2. That needle-shaped part at the tip of the playing arm of
      phonograph which sits in the groove of a phonograph record
      while it is turning, to detect the undulations in the
      phonograph groove and convert them into vibrations which
      are transmitted to a system (since 1920 electronic) which
      converts the signal into sound; also called needle. The
      stylus is frequently composed of a hard metal or of
      diamond.
      [PJC]
   3. The needle-like device used to cut the grooves which
      record the sound on the original disc during recording of
      a phonograph record; it is moved by the vibrations given
      to the diaphragm by a sound, and produces the indented
      record.
      [PJC]
   4. (Computers) A pen-shaped pointing device used to specify
      the cursor position on a graphics tablet.

WordNet (r) 3.0 (2006):
stylus
    n 1: a sharp pointed device attached to the cartridge of a
         record player
    2: a pointed tool for writing or drawing or engraving; "he drew
       the design on the stencil with a steel stylus" [syn:
       stylus, style]
